Compuware Corporation SA, a leading provider of software and technology services for the enterprise computing environment that dramatically improve productivity, quality and performance across the application lifecycle, has pledged its support for META Group`s METAmorphosis Africa 2004 conference which is to be held at Caesars Gauteng from 4 to 6 May.
Compuware has signed up as a Primeco-sponsor of what is set to be one of SA`s premier IT conferences of the year. METAmorphosis Africa 2004 will provide practical guidance about how an organisation can become more adaptive to business change and deliver value through IT.
Aimed at a C-level audience (CEOs, CTOs, CIOs and other IT professionals) the conference and technology showcase is focused on helping attendees understand how and why IT must get "its house in order" to drive the adaptive organisation forward, highlighting vision and trends that every CxO must understand. With no vague or wild predictions or perspectives, this conference will provide visitors with detailed insights into how companies can align IT capabilities, costs and goals with those of the business.
